TechTorch

Location:HOME > Technology > content

Technology

An Effective Workflow for Writing a Product Requirements Document (PRD)

January 29, 2025Technology2726
An Effective Workflow for Writing a Product Requirements Document (PRD

An Effective Workflow for Writing a Product Requirements Document (PRD)

Creating a comprehensive and effective Product Requirements Document (PRD) is crucial for ensuring that your product development process stays on track. This document serves as a blueprint for your product team, stakeholders, and developers, helping everyone align on the product vision and requirements. Here’s how you can structure your workflow to create a robust PRD.

1. Define the Purpose and Audience

Identifying Stakeholders: Begin by identifying who will be involved in the PRD. Typically, this includes product managers, developers, designers, and sometimes sales and marketing teams. Understanding the diverse needs of these stakeholders will help you craft a document that resonates with everyone involved.

Clarify Objectives: Pinpoint the goals of the PRD. Are you aiming to align the team on the product vision, provide detailed requirements, or ensure that all stakeholders are on the same page? Defining these objectives will guide the rest of your workflow.

2. Research and Gather Information

Market Analysis: Study your competitors and market trends to inform your product direction. This research will help you identify opportunities and gaps in the market that your product can address.

User Research: Engage in user research by conducting interviews, surveys, or usability tests. Gathering insights from real users will provide valuable information about their needs and pain points, ensuring that your product meets their expectations.

Technical Feasibility: Consult with your technical teams to assess the feasibility of different features and constraints. This step will help you identify technical challenges early in the process and make informed decisions.

3. Outline the Document Structure

Standard Sections: A PRD typically consists of several key sections:

Title and Date: Clearly identify the document and its creation date. Executive Summary: Provide a brief overview of the product and its goals. Background: Explain the context for the product development. Objectives: Outline the specific goals and success metrics. User Personas: Describe the target users of your product. Requirements: List both functional and non-functional requirements in detail. Acceptance Criteria: Define the criteria for evaluating product success. Timeline and Milestones: Provide estimated timelines for development and key milestones. Appendices: Include any additional information or references.

4. Draft the Document

Collaborative Writing: Utilize collaborative tools such as Google Docs or Confluence to allow multiple stakeholders to contribute. This collaborative approach ensures that everyone’s input is included and helps maintain a cohesive document.

Iterative Drafting: Start with a rough draft and refine it iteratively. Incorporate feedback from stakeholders at each stage to improve the clarity and completeness of the document.

5. Review and Revise

Stakeholder Review: Share the draft with key stakeholders and seek their input. This step is crucial for validating the content and ensuring that it aligns with everyone’s expectations.

Incorporate Feedback: Revise the document based on feedback to enhance clarity and completeness. Make sure that all the major concerns and suggestions are addressed.

6. Finalize and Distribute

Final Review: Conduct a final check to ensure that the PRD is accurate and comprehensive. This final review helps catch any last-minute errors or omissions.

Distribution: Share the finalized PRD with all stakeholders and ensure that it is easily accessible for future reference. A digital repository or shared link can facilitate this process.

7. Maintain and Update

Version Control: Keep track of changes and updates to the PRD as the project evolves. Use version control tools to manage different versions of the document.

Regular Check-ins: Schedule periodic reviews to ensure that the document remains relevant and reflects any changes in scope or requirements. This practice helps to maintain the document’s usefulness over time.

Tips for Success

Be Clear and Concise: Avoid using jargon and ensure that the language is accessible to all stakeholders. This clarity will help everyone understand the document and contribute effectively. Use Visuals: Incorporate diagrams, charts, or mockups to illustrate complex ideas or workflows. Visual aids can make the PRD more engaging and easier to understand. Prioritize Requirements: Clearly differentiate between “must-have” and “nice-to-have” features to guide the development focus. This prioritization helps ensure that the most critical requirements are addressed first.

This workflow can be adapted based on the specific needs of your team or organization. However, following these steps will help ensure that your PRD is comprehensive and effective in guiding your product development process.